3D Printing in Dental Surgery



To improve the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This ingenious modern technology has the prospective to change the way dental doctors run and treat people. Right here are four vital methods which 3D printing is forming the field:

- ** Customized Surgical Guides **: 3D printing permits the creation of extremely precise and patient-specific surgical guides, improving the accuracy and efficiency of procedures.

-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op personalized implant prosthetics that completely fit a patient's unique makeup, resulting in much better results and person satisfaction.

-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, lowering the need for standard grafting strategies and enhancing recovery and recuperation time.

- ** Education and learning and Educating **: 3D printing can be utilized to develop realistic surgical models for educational objectives, enabling oral surgeons to exercise complex procedures prior to performing them on people.

With its possible to enhance accuracy, modification, and training, 3D printing is an amazing development in the field of oral surgery.

Minimally Intrusive Methods



To even more advance the area of oral surgery, accept the possibility of minimally intrusive techniques that can greatly benefit both doctors and clients alike.

Minimally invasive methods are changing the field by lowering medical trauma, lessening post-operative discomfort, and speeding up the healing process. These techniques involve utilizing smaller sized incisions and specialized tools to do procedures with precision and efficiency.

By making use of innovative imaging innovation, such as cone beam of light computed tomography (CBCT), surgeons can properly prepare and perform surgical procedures with marginal invasiveness.

In addition, the use of lasers in dental surgery permits specific tissue cutting and coagulation, resulting in lessened bleeding and lowered healing time.

With minimally intrusive techniques, people can experience much faster healing, minimized scarring, and improved end results, making it an important element of the future of oral surgery.
